Standard residential homes focus primarily on physical assistance and light companionship. A purpose-designed dementia care facility, like our Abbey Road home, is architecturally and operationally optimized for memory loss.

Our facility features a sensory-friendly layout, clear visual pathways, soft non-glare flooring to prevent disorientation, and secure exits to ensure absolute safety. Furthermore, every bedroom includes a private, level-access en-suite wet room to make daily personal care safe, dignified, and stress-free. Every aspect of daily life here is structured to reduce anxiety, alleviate “sundowning,” and promote a calming, predictable rhythm.

We believe in absolute financial transparency during what is already an emotionally challenging time. Our specialised dementia care—covering mild, moderate, and complex stages—is set at a flat standard base rate of £1,138 per week. Unlike many corporate care networks, we do not use complicated pricing tiers or raise our fees as a resident’s dependency increases.

We warmly welcome both private self-funded families and local authority-subsidised placements via Conwy County Borough Council. For council-funded placements, we accept public funding alongside a standard third-party “top-up” fee to bridge the regional funding gap, ensuring every resident receives the exact same elite level of nurse-led care and premium local dining.

Yes, absolutely. Communicating in a person’s primary language is a recognized clinical best practice in dementia care, as individuals with advanced memory loss often revert to their first language, and being unable to express themselves can cause immense frustration.

Through our active integration with the National Centre for Learning Welsh (learnwelsh.cymru) and the Cymraeg Gwaith (Work Welsh) scheme, our staff receive dedicated training to build a supportive, bilingual workplace. Being able to converse, sing, and share memories in Welsh provides our native-speaking residents with an invaluable sense of emotional safety and cultural comfort.

We believe in focusing entirely on what our residents can do, ensuring every day brings a sense of purpose and joy. Our tailored daily activities program is fully adaptive and includes evidence-based memory therapies such as:

  • Music and Arts Therapy: Stimulating cognitive pathways and unlocking happy memories through familiar songs and creative expression.

  • Reminiscence Sessions: Utilizing personal life stories, sensory props, and local history to foster connection and confidence.

  • Sensory Gardening & Kitchen Aromas: Engaging the physical senses in our quiet spaces and enjoying the mouth-watering aromas of fresh meals sourced from local favourites like Poyntons Butchers, Henllan Bakery, and Llaeth y Llan.

  • Guided West Shore Strolls: Enjoying the gentle breeze and grounding sights of the Great Orme to promote physical mobility and natural sleep patterns.
